What Is a Residential Home Inspection?

A residential home examination is a thorough analysis of a home's physical condition carried out by a qualified specialist. The inspector checks out all accessible elements and systems to recognize issues, safety and security dangers, or maintenance issues. The objective is to offer a comprehensive report laying out the home's current state, highlighting any troubles that may need repair or further evaluation.

Common areas covered in a domestic home assessment include:

  • Foundation and structural integrity
  • Roofing, seamless gutters, and drainage
  • Plumbing and water systems
  • Electrical circuitry and panels
  • Heating, ventilation, and a/c (A/C) systems
  • Interior functions such as walls, ceilings, doors, and windows
  • Appliances and built-in equipment
  • Insulation and ventilation
  • Exterior components like siding, decks, and patios

This extensive evaluation guarantees customers recognize precisely what they're purchasing before shutting the deal.

What to Expect During a Residential Home Inspection

Typically, a domestic home examination lasts in between 2 to four hours, relying on the residential or commercial property dimension and complexity. It's a good idea for purchasers to be existing during the examination to ask questions and get firsthand knowledge.

The assessor will methodically evaluate the building, screening systems and searching for indicators of wear, damage, or safety worries. After the assessment, the buyer receives a detailed written record often gone along with by pictures and recommendations.

The Role of Residential Home Inspections in Real Estate Transactions

A household home inspection is normally carried out after the buyer's deal is accepted yet before settling the sale. This timing permits the customer to renegotiate or take out if substantial issues are found. In many cases, vendors may choose a pre-listing examination to determine and settle concerns proactively, accelerating the sale process.
